Itinerary description

Thats one of the most difficult hikes i have done till this moment (and i avoided the first line of mountains from Waterville).
There are lots of hills to climb, i would never do the other way around, looks much harder.
Take water enough as you will see any other house just when you get to Cahersiveen.
We left Waterville really late as was raining so much, made all the hike harder as we crossed ponds everywhere. You must have HIGH BOOTS as the terrain is not easy to manage.
If you will do all that part including the mountains at the begining, start really early.
Everything worth it! The view is amazing!
I didnt do the very end to Cahersiveen as we started to hike i completely darkness, so we short cut to our Aibnb.
